evelyns yoga class has 50 participants. its rules require that 60% of then must be present for a class. If not, the class will b

e canceled. At least how many participants must be present to have a class
Mathematics
1 answer:
galina1969 [7]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

30

Step-by-step explanation:

50*(60/100)

=50*(3/5)

=30
